#ifndef WINDOWCOMPOSITOR_H
#define WINDOWCOMPOSITOR_H
#include <QtWaylandCompositor/QWaylandCompositor>
#include <QtWaylandCompositor/QWaylandSurface>
#include <QtWaylandCompositor/QWaylandView>
#include <QtWaylandCompositor/QWaylandWlShellSurface>
#include <QtWaylandCompositor/QWaylandXdgSurfaceV5>
#include <QTimer>
#include <QOpenGLTextureBlitter>
QT_BEGIN_NAMESPACE
class QWaylandWlShell;
class QWaylandWlShellSurface;
class QWaylandXdgShellV5;
class QOpenGLTexture;
class Compositor;
class View : public QWaylandView
{
Q_OBJECT
public:
View(Compositor *compositor);
QOpenGLTexture *getTexture();
QOpenGLTextureBlitter::Origin textureOrigin() const;
QPointF position() const { return m_position; }
void setPosition(const QPointF &pos) { m_position = pos; }
QSize size() const;
bool isCursor() const;
bool hasShell() const { return m_wlShellSurface; }
void setParentView(View *parent) { m_parentView = parent; }
View *parentView() const { return m_parentView; }
QPointF parentPosition() const { return m_parentView ? (m_parentView->position() + m_parentView->parentPosition()) : QPointF(); }
QSize windowSize() { return m_xdgSurface ? m_xdgSurface->windowGeometry().size() : surface() ? surface()->destinationSize() : m_size; }
QPoint offset() const { return m_offset; }
qreal animationFactor() const {return m_animationFactor; }
void setAnimationFactor(qreal f) {m_animationFactor = f; }
signals:
void animationDone();
protected:
void timerEvent(QTimerEvent *event) override;
private:
friend class Compositor;
Compositor *m_compositor = nullptr;
GLenum m_textureTarget = GL_TEXTURE_2D;
QOpenGLTexture *m_texture = nullptr;
QOpenGLTextureBlitter::Origin m_origin;
QPointF m_position;
QSize m_size;
QWaylandWlShellSurface *m_wlShellSurface = nullptr;
QWaylandXdgSurfaceV5 *m_xdgSurface = nullptr;
QWaylandXdgPopupV5 *m_xdgPopup = nullptr;
View *m_parentView = nullptr;
QPoint m_offset;
qreal m_animationFactor = 1.0;
QBasicTimer m_animationTimer;
bool m_animationCountUp;
public slots:
void onXdgSetMaximized();
void onXdgUnsetMaximized();
void onXdgSetFullscreen(QWaylandOutput *output);
void onXdgUnsetFullscreen();
void onOffsetForNextFrame(const QPoint &offset);
void startAnimation(bool countUp);
void cancelAnimation();
};
class Compositor : public QWaylandCompositor
{
Q_OBJECT
public:
Compositor(QWindow *window);
~Compositor() override;
void create() override;
void startRender();
void endRender();
QList<View*> views() const { return m_views; }
void raise(View *view);
void handleMouseEvent(QWaylandView *target, QMouseEvent *me);
void handleResize(View *target, const QSize &initialSize, const QPoint &delta, int edge);
void handleDrag(View *target, QMouseEvent *me);
QWaylandClient *popupClient() const;
void closePopups();
protected:
void adjustCursorSurface(QWaylandSurface *surface, int hotspotX, int hotspotY);
signals:
void startMove();
void startResize(int edge, bool anchored);
void dragStarted(View *dragIcon);
void frameOffset(const QPoint &offset);
public slots:
void triggerRender();
private slots:
void surfaceHasContentChanged();
void surfaceDestroyed();
void viewSurfaceDestroyed();
void onStartMove();
void onWlStartResize(QWaylandSeat *seat, QWaylandWlShellSurface::ResizeEdge edges);
void onXdgStartResize(QWaylandSeat *seat, QWaylandXdgSurfaceV5::ResizeEdge edges);
void startDrag();
void onSurfaceCreated(QWaylandSurface *surface);
void onWlShellSurfaceCreated(QWaylandWlShellSurface *wlShellSurface);
void onXdgSurfaceCreated(QWaylandXdgSurfaceV5 *xdgSurface);
void onXdgPopupRequested(QWaylandSurface *surface, QWaylandSurface *parent, QWaylandSeat *seat,
const QPoint &position, const QWaylandResource &resource);
void onSetTransient(QWaylandSurface *parentSurface, const QPoint &relativeToParent, bool inactive);
void onSetPopup(QWaylandSeat *seat, QWaylandSurface *parent, const QPoint &relativeToParent);
void onSubsurfaceChanged(QWaylandSurface *child, QWaylandSurface *parent);
void onSubsurfacePositionChanged(const QPoint &position);
void updateCursor();
void viewAnimationDone();
private:
View *findView(const QWaylandSurface *s) const;
QWindow *m_window = nullptr;
QList<View*> m_views;
QWaylandWlShell *m_wlShell = nullptr;
QWaylandXdgShellV5 *m_xdgShell = nullptr;
QWaylandView m_cursorView;
int m_cursorHotspotX;
int m_cursorHotspotY;
};
QT_END_NAMESPACE
#endif // WINDOWCOMPOSITOR_H
